Mini-Grammar 4Possible problems■ Students may have problems distinguishing the differences between certain prepositions and using them correctly.■ Some students may feel it hard to describe a scene.BackgroundXu Beihong (1895-1953) was an outstanding Chinese artist and educator of the fine arts. Xu became an itinerant professional painter in his early teens and an art teacher before reaching age 20. He was well known for his historical paintings, portraits, and pictures of horses, cats, and other animals, and he was competent both in Western media and inthe traditional Chinese ink-and-wash method. His works cover a wide range of styles and mediums, though he is best known for his horse paintings.Qi Baishi (1863-1957) was one of the top artists of the present age. He was of humble origins, and it was largely through his own efforts that he became adept at poetry, calligraphy, and painting. He was active to the end of his long life and served as head of the Beijing Institute of Chinese. His style is still meaningful today. He is known for his paintings of flowers and birds.Chen Yifei (1846-2005) was one of the most successful contemporaryChinese artists and an internationally renowned oil painter. He was the most celebrated modern painter working in China. He lived in Shanghai, and his paintings (often over-lifesize) and drawings are of figures and landscapes observed in China. The fine detail of his work has earned it the description “romantic realism〞. He was well-known in the USA, living and working in New York from 1980-1990. His European reputation grew after showings at the Venice Biennale and at the Marlborough Gallery in London in 1997. Chen was also an established film-maker.Routes through the material■ If you are short of time, set some of the exercises for homework.■ If you have time, do the Option activity.■ If you have two periods for the lesson, a suitable natural break is after Exercise 3.Language Power: pages 76-77.Mini-Grammar: 4.ReadingBefore you startExercise 1■ Students look at the pictures, make their choices and tell their partner which print they prefer and why.
